Elder James D. Richey

Elder James D. Richey, 57, of Fremont, OH went to be with his Lord on Monday, February 23, 2015 at University of Cleveland Case Medical Center. He was born on July 22, 1957 in Toledo, OH, the son of W. Milton Richey, Jr. and Vivian Reid. He was a 1975 graduate of Sandusky High School and attended Ohio Business College where he received several certificates.

James married Lorean (Heidelburg) Richey on January 30, 2004 at Greater St. James Church of God in Christ and she survives. He was a Manager at Rent-A-Center for several years.

James loved the Lord. He was a member of Greater St. James Church of God in Christ where he was an Elder and Choir member. He enjoyed fishing and sports. James loved Cadillac’s and loved to dress up and wear suits. He also loved spending time with his wife, grandchildren and family. He loved his mother’s dog, Samson.
